Fabric Switch Management
ManageEngine® OpStor manages Fabric switches based
on SNIA's standard Fabric switch management MIBs. In addition, vendor specific
MIBs and APIs are used to provide fine-grained monitoring capabilities.
OpStor automatically discovers fabric switches in your environment.
OpStor provides out-of-box reports spanning inventory, performance
and availability as given below,
Inventory Reports
|
|
Once the Fabric Switches are discovered, an additional detailed
scan is performed to capture the complete set of asset, capacity,
performance, and configuration details of the switches.
- Fabric Switches summary
- Switch Port details
- WWN - Interconnect information
- Zoning information
- Switch availability reports

Visualization |
- Topological map shows switches and their interconnections.
- Link details table shows link name, source, and destination.
- Color-coded icons depict switch and interconnection status.
- Drill-down views - Switch Sub-map views

Alarm Management |
|
OpStor monitors status of switches and the ports and raises
alarms whenever there is a change in the state. SNMP traps
from the SAN switch are also captured and appropriate alarm
is generated.
- Captures Switch & Port Status Change Notifications.
- Management functions such as assign owner, annotate, clear,
and delete.
- Reports alarms to administrators through email or SMS
messages based on customizable rules.
- Escalates unattended alarms to higher ups based on pre-defined
rules.

Real-Time Graphs |
|
With OpStor, one can perform port level troubleshooting and
diagnostics using non-intrusive, SNMP based live graphs capability.
Real-time data is collected from the ports and plotted in
graphs.
- Closely monitor specific port data live, for brief
period, for troubleshooting.
- SNMP based, non-intrusive, Fibre Channel port level data
collection.
- Queries the Fibre Channel statistics and graphs each port
on the switch.
- Plots graphs with live data.
- Auto refresh GUI to show the update.

Port Performance Reports |
|
The following Port Performance statistics are computed for
each port at periodic intervals and reports generated to provide
trend analysis.
- Rx Throughput
- Tx Throughput
- Total Throughput
- Rx traffic
- Tx traffic
- Errors
Reports of Top N performing switches / ports and Top N available
switches / ports based on the above paramters can also be
generated.
Further, comparison reports of ports based on the above paramters
are also available.
- Sends daily and weekly alarm reports.
- Helps IT team analyze trends, utilization, etc.
- Reports to identify ports that are over or under utilized.
